They did the SQ-80 because it's an iconic synth that is very different from others at the time. It definitely made sense to do. And at the time, they were awesome, and some bands glommed on to them hard. They were really common in electroindustrial. Plus, Chick Korea.Heartbeat City wrote: Sat Oct 28, 2023 1:30 pm The Ensoniq SQ-80 is okay. But it's nothing special compared to the synths mentioned above.
I would also argue it was special, the ESQ-1 was one of the first proto-wavetable synths and also a cool analog/digital hybrid. Digital synthesis with analog filters, very nice.
Why did they do the MS-20? Well good question (as opposed to the earlier Korgs). The answer might be the same as to "why haven't they done the Korg M1?" - maybe this is the one Korg let them do.
The Korg M1 and Roland D50 are probably the two biggest "why haven't they done these?" synths - far ahead of the DSI, IMO.

They probably did the MS-20 for the filter, using it in Pigments. As for M1 and D50, that's very problematic in terms of samples used by Korg/Roland, and they would need permission and cooperation to use their source code.

If a good Black Friday sale for V9 materializes, jump on it.mckenic wrote: Wed Nov 08, 2023 3:25 am forgive me if this has been asked before - Im interested in the V9 stuff. Should I jump on the (hopefully) BF sale or wait if V10 might perhaps be coming in Dec? So, would there be another sale like BF when V10 drops?
Then, when V10 is released, Arturia will offer you custom introductory upgrade pricing. It always works out so that you pay more or less the same for the upgrade either way in the end.
If you wait, you'll pay what you would have paid for V9 + the upgrade to V10 from V9. But if you buy V9 when it's on sale instead of waiting, you get to use the V9 plugins sooner, and break up the inevitable cost into two smaller chunks.
So it's a question of if you should pay 50% now and 50% later and get to use it in the meantime, or pay 100% later and wait until then to use any of it.
